With 48000 colleagues in over 140 countries we help organisations make forward-thinking choices about their people their investments and the risks they face. Joining our Retirement team youll be part of our impact right from the start.
Our Retirement team work with some of the largest pension schemes in the UK for everyone from household-name brands to charities. Advising on both Defined Benefit and Defined Contribution schemes we tackle complex challenges every day and make a real difference to active and retired employees across the country. Our work is vital and often very high profile. Youll help us continue to deliver a truly exceptional service.

Working with and learning from some of the leading figures in the pensions industry youll help deliver innovative solutions for prestigious clients. Youll also be supported through your actuarial exams with a mentor and a flexible study support package to help you become a Fellow of the Institute and Faculty of Actuaries.

Workstyles:
Were open to hybrid working for this role which means blending working at home with at least three days in the office (four in your first few months) collaborating with the people around you and learning from your colleagues.
The Application Process:
Stage 1: Apply online and attach your CV.
Stage 2: Attend an in-person interview and meet some of our team giving you the chance to ask questions and learn about a career with WTW. If youre not able to attend a face-to-face interview we can make arrangements for these sessions to take place virtually.
Stage 3: Offer and acceptance.
Stage 4: Onboarding.
